For a plastic chair, you must fight shrinkage the most—use tool steel, two cavities at most, and thick ring gates for even flow, even if it means a slower cycle. In my experience, most want more cavities to speed up, but for a part this large, uneven cooling from too many cavities will warp it every time. I learned this the hard way when a four-cavity mould for a client in Coimbatore produced four perfectly crooked chairs—total waste, machan. So now I insist, even if they grumble about the quote.
